getEddsaPublicKey
getEddsaPublicKey(driver:secretId:syncSessionId:)
public func getEddsaPublicKey(driver: ProtocolSwift, secretId: String, syncSessionId: String) async throws -> String
Получение составного публичного ключа из уже выполненного сеанса синхронизации
- См. также:
SpatiumProtocol/getEddsaPublicKey(secretId:syncSessionId:)
Пример
// Считаем, что процедура синхронизации уже пройдена
let publicKey = await getEddsaPublicKey(secretId: String, syncSessionId: String)
Параметры
Имя | Описание |
---|---|
driver | реализация ProtocolSwift |
secretId | ID (UUID) секрета, использующегося для синхронизаци |
syncSessionId | ID (UUID) процедуры синхронизации |
#### Возвращает
String
составной публичный ключ, синхронизированный в ходе этой сессии